Infection Control Courses in Saudi Arabia for Healthcare Professionals
Infection prevention and control is relevant across almost every healthcare environment, including hospitals, clinics, dental practices, laboratories and other clinical settings.
For healthcare professionals, developing these skills means more than simply understanding hand hygiene. Infection control involves understanding how infections spread, identifying risks, applying appropriate precautions, using personal protective equipment correctly, managing contaminated materials and maintaining safer clinical environments.

Infection Control Essentials in Healthcare Settings
The Infection Control Essentials in Healthcare Settings course is a strong starting point for healthcare professionals who want to strengthen their practical understanding of infection prevention and control.
The program covers the essential principles healthcare professionals need to understand and apply within clinical environments.
Topics include the chain of infection, standard precautions, hand hygiene, personal protective equipment, transmission based precautions, airborne infection isolation, cleaning and disinfection, sterilization, medical waste management, safe injection practices and management of exposure to blood and body fluids.

What Should You Look for in Infection Control Courses in KSA?
When comparing infection control courses in Saudi Arabia, consider more than the course title.
First, look at whether the curriculum matches your professional objective. A general infection control course and a certification preparatory program serve very different purposes.
Second, consider the learning format. On demand courses can be particularly convenient for healthcare professionals working rotating shifts or busy clinical schedules.
Third, check whether the program provides accredited professional development hours if these are important for your professional requirements.
Finally, review exactly what is covered. Practical infection control education should address areas such as transmission, standard precautions, PPE, environmental cleaning, disinfection, sterilization and exposure management rather than providing only a broad introduction to the subject.
